+/**
+ * @file state_machine_helper_test.cpp
+ * System state machine unit test.
+ *
+ */
+
+#include "state_machine_helper_test.h"
+
+#include "../state_machine_helper.h"
+#include <unit_test/unit_test.h>
+
+class StateMachineHelperTest : public UnitTest
+{
+public:
+ StateMachineHelperTest();
+ virtual ~StateMachineHelperTest();
+
+ virtual const char* run_tests();
+
+private:
+ const char* arming_state_transition_test();
+ const char* arming_state_transition_arm_disarm_test();
+ const char* main_state_transition_test();
+ const char* is_safe_test();
+};
+
+StateMachineHelperTest::StateMachineHelperTest() {
+}
+
+StateMachineHelperTest::~StateMachineHelperTest() {
+}
+
+const char*
+StateMachineHelperTest::arming_state_transition_test()
+{
+ struct vehicle_status_s status;
+ struct safety_s safety;
+ arming_state_t new_arming_state;
+ struct actuator_armed_s armed;
+
+ // Identical states.
+ status.arming_state = ARMING_STATE_INIT;
+ new_arming_state = ARMING_STATE_INIT;
+ mu_assert("no transition: identical states",
+ TRANSITION_NOT_CHANGED == arming_state_transition(&status, &safety, new_arming_state, &armed));
+
+ // INIT to STANDBY.
+ armed.armed = false;
+ armed.ready_to_arm = false;
+ status.arming_state = ARMING_STATE_INIT;
+ status.condition_system_sensors_initialized = true;
+ new_arming_state = ARMING_STATE_STANDBY;
+ mu_assert("transition: init to standby",
+ TRANSITION_CHANGED == arming_state_transition(&status, &safety, new_arming_state, &armed));
+ mu_assert("current state: standby", ARMING_STATE_STANDBY == status.arming_state);
+ mu_assert("not armed", !armed.armed);
+ mu_assert("ready to arm", armed.ready_to_arm);
+
+ // INIT to STANDBY, sensors not initialized.
+ armed.armed = false;
+ armed.ready_to_arm = false;
+ status.arming_state = ARMING_STATE_INIT;
+ status.condition_system_sensors_initialized = false;
+ new_arming_state = ARMING_STATE_STANDBY;
+ mu_assert("no transition: sensors not initialized",
+ TRANSITION_DENIED == arming_state_transition(&status, &safety, new_arming_state, &armed));
+ mu_assert("current state: init", ARMING_STATE_INIT == status.arming_state);
+ mu_assert("not armed", !armed.armed);
+ mu_assert("not ready to arm", !armed.ready_to_arm);
+
+ return 0;
+}
+
+const char*
+StateMachineHelperTest::arming_state_transition_arm_disarm_test()
+{
+ struct vehicle_status_s status;
+ struct safety_s safety;
+ arming_state_t new_arming_state;
+ struct actuator_armed_s armed;
+
+ // TODO(sjwilks): ARM then DISARM.
+ return 0;
+}
+
+const char*
+StateMachineHelperTest::main_state_transition_test()
+{
+ struct vehicle_status_s current_state;
+ main_state_t new_main_state;
+
+ // Identical states.
+ current_state.main_state = MAIN_STATE_MANUAL;
+ new_main_state = MAIN_STATE_MANUAL;
+ mu_assert("no transition: identical states",
+ TRANSITION_NOT_CHANGED == main_state_transition(&current_state, new_main_state));
+ mu_assert("current state: manual", MAIN_STATE_MANUAL == current_state.main_state);
+
+ // AUTO to MANUAL.
+ current_state.main_state = MAIN_STATE_AUTO;
+ new_main_state = MAIN_STATE_MANUAL;
+ mu_assert("transition changed: auto to manual",
+ TRANSITION_CHANGED == main_state_transition(&current_state, new_main_state));
+ mu_assert("new state: manual", MAIN_STATE_MANUAL == current_state.main_state);
+
+ // MANUAL to SEATBELT.
+ current_state.main_state = MAIN_STATE_MANUAL;
+ current_state.condition_local_altitude_valid = true;
+ new_main_state = MAIN_STATE_SEATBELT;
+ mu_assert("tranisition: manual to seatbelt",
+ TRANSITION_CHANGED == main_state_transition(&current_state, new_main_state));
+ mu_assert("new state: seatbelt", MAIN_STATE_SEATBELT == current_state.main_state);
+
+ // MANUAL to SEATBELT, invalid local altitude.
+ current_state.main_state = MAIN_STATE_MANUAL;
+ current_state.condition_local_altitude_valid = false;
+ new_main_state = MAIN_STATE_SEATBELT;
+ mu_assert("no transition: invalid local altitude",
+ TRANSITION_DENIED == main_state_transition(&current_state, new_main_state));
+ mu_assert("current state: manual", MAIN_STATE_MANUAL == current_state.main_state);
+
+ // MANUAL to EASY.
+ current_state.main_state = MAIN_STATE_MANUAL;
+ current_state.condition_local_position_valid = true;
+ new_main_state = MAIN_STATE_EASY;
+ mu_assert("transition: manual to easy",
+ TRANSITION_CHANGED == main_state_transition(&current_state, new_main_state));
+ mu_assert("current state: easy", MAIN_STATE_EASY == current_state.main_state);
+
+ // MANUAL to EASY, invalid local position.
+ current_state.main_state = MAIN_STATE_MANUAL;
+ current_state.condition_local_position_valid = false;
+ new_main_state = MAIN_STATE_EASY;
+ mu_assert("no transition: invalid position",
+ TRANSITION_DENIED == main_state_transition(&current_state, new_main_state));
+ mu_assert("current state: manual", MAIN_STATE_MANUAL == current_state.main_state);
+
+ // MANUAL to AUTO.
+ current_state.main_state = MAIN_STATE_MANUAL;
+ current_state.condition_global_position_valid = true;
+ new_main_state = MAIN_STATE_AUTO;
+ mu_assert("transition: manual to auto",
+ TRANSITION_CHANGED == main_state_transition(&current_state, new_main_state));
+ mu_assert("current state: auto", MAIN_STATE_AUTO == current_state.main_state);
+
+ // MANUAL to AUTO, invalid global position.
+ current_state.main_state = MAIN_STATE_MANUAL;
+ current_state.condition_global_position_valid = false;
+ new_main_state = MAIN_STATE_AUTO;
+ mu_assert("no transition: invalid global position",
+ TRANSITION_DENIED == main_state_transition(&current_state, new_main_state));
+ mu_assert("current state: manual", MAIN_STATE_MANUAL == current_state.main_state);
+
+ return 0;
+}
+
+const char*
+StateMachineHelperTest::is_safe_test()
+{
+ struct vehicle_status_s current_state;
+ struct safety_s safety;
+ struct actuator_armed_s armed;
+
+ armed.armed = false;
+ armed.lockdown = false;
+ safety.safety_switch_available = true;
+ safety.safety_off = false;
+ mu_assert("is safe: not armed", is_safe(&current_state, &safety, &armed));
+
+ armed.armed = false;
+ armed.lockdown = true;
+ safety.safety_switch_available = true;
+ safety.safety_off = true;
+ mu_assert("is safe: software lockdown", is_safe(&current_state, &safety, &armed));
+
+ armed.armed = true;
+ armed.lockdown = false;
+ safety.safety_switch_available = true;
+ safety.safety_off = true;
+ mu_assert("not safe: safety off", !is_safe(&current_state, &safety, &armed));
+
+ armed.armed = true;
+ armed.lockdown = false;
+ safety.safety_switch_available = true;
+ safety.safety_off = false;
+ mu_assert("is safe: safety off", is_safe(&current_state, &safety, &armed));
+
+ armed.armed = true;
+ armed.lockdown = false;
+ safety.safety_switch_available = false;
+ safety.safety_off = false;
+ mu_assert("not safe: no safety switch", !is_safe(&current_state, &safety, &armed));
+
+ return 0;
+}
+
+const char*
+StateMachineHelperTest::run_tests()
+{
+ mu_run_test(arming_state_transition_test);
+ mu_run_test(arming_state_transition_arm_disarm_test);
+ mu_run_test(main_state_transition_test);
+ mu_run_test(is_safe_test);
+
+ return 0;
+}
+
+void
+state_machine_helper_test()
+{
+ StateMachineHelperTest* test = new StateMachineHelperTest();
+ test->UnitTest::print_results(test->run_tests());
+}

+/**
+ * @file unit_test.h
+ * A unit test library based on MinUnit (http://www.jera.com/techinfo/jtns/jtn002.html).
+ *
+ */
+
+#ifndef UNIT_TEST_H_
+#define UNIT_TEST_
+
+#include <systemlib/err.h>
+
+
+class __EXPORT UnitTest
+{
+
+public:
+#define xstr(s) str(s)
+#define str(s) #s
+#define INLINE_GLOBAL(type,func) inline type& func() { static type x; return x; }
+
+INLINE_GLOBAL(int, mu_tests_run)
+INLINE_GLOBAL(int, mu_assertion)
+INLINE_GLOBAL(int, mu_line)
+INLINE_GLOBAL(const char*, mu_last_test)
+
+#define mu_assert(message, test) \
+ do \
+ { \
+ if (!(test)) \
+ return __FILE__ ":" xstr(__LINE__) " " message " (" #test ")"; \
+ else \
+ mu_assertion()++; \
+ } while (0)
+
+
+#define mu_run_test(test) \
+do \
+{ \
+ const char *message; \
+ mu_last_test() = #test; \
+ mu_line() = __LINE__; \
+ message = test(); \
+ mu_tests_run()++; \
+ if (message) \
+ return message; \
+} while (0)
+
+
+public:
+ UnitTest();
+ virtual ~UnitTest();
+
+ virtual const char* run_tests() = 0;
+ virtual void print_results(const char* result);
+};
+
+
+
+#endif /* UNIT_TEST_H_ */
